Option 1: Reset Android System WebView
- Go to Settings and search for Android System WebView.
- Open App details in store and select Remove updates.
- Restart your device.
- Return to Settings and search for Android System WebView again.
- Open App details in store and select Update.
- Restart your device once more.
Note: If Android System WebView doesn't appear in your app list, navigate to: Settings > Google > All services > System services > Android System WebView.
After completing these steps, launch Teams and sign in again.
Option 2: Enable Secure Folder
This is an alternative workaround.
- Open Settings on your device.
- Search for Secure Folder and complete the default setup.
- No apps need to be added to the folder.
- Once Secure Folder is enabled, try launching OneNote again.
